Before asking for repairs, check the symptoms with the following table. 

Contact your dealer if a problem cannot be solved even after checking and trying the solution in the 
table or a problem is not described below. 

Symptom

Cause/solution

Reference 

pages

Power is not turned 
on. 

When using a PoE device for power supply

 • Are the PoE device (IEEE802.3af compliant) and the RJ45 

Network connector connected using an Ethernet cable?

  Check whether the connection is appropriately established.
 • Depending on the PoE device, the power supply will stop 

when the demanded power exceeds its total power limit 
for all PoE ports. 

   Refer to the operating instructions of the PoE device in 

use.

When using DC power supply

 • Is the 2P power cable (accessory) firmly inserted into the 

power supply cable of the camera? 
Confirm the power plug is firmly connected.

 • Is the AC adaptor in use compliant with the 

Specifications? 
Check the Specifications regarding AC adaptor.

The LINK indicator 
does not light in 
orange even when the 
Ethernet cable is con-
nected to the camera.

 • Is the Ethernet cable connected appropriately?
   Connect the Ethernet cable appropriately. 
 • Is the hub or router connected to the camera operating 

appropriately?

  Check if the hub or router in use is operating appropriately. 
 •  Is the Ethernet cable connected to the camera broken?
   Replace the cable with another one.

SD ERROR/ABF indi-
cator lights red  

S4576L

 

S4576LM

SD ERROR indicator 
lights red  

S4556L

 

S4556LM

This indicator lights up red when data cannot be 
saved on the SD memory card.

 • Is the write protect switch of the inserted SD memory 

card set to “LOCK”? 

   Unlock the write protect switch of the SD memory card. 
 • Has the inserted SD memory card been formatted on a 

PC? 

   Use an SD memory card formatted on the camera.
   Or install the software to format the SD memory card on 

the PC. Refer to our website <Control No.: C0105>  
for further information about the supported software. 

 • Is the inserted SD memory card faulty?
   Replace the card with a normal one.
